Zambia has reached a meaningful milestone in its space exploration efforts with the prosperous completion of a US$14 million ground station, dedicated to supporting the nation’s inaugural satellite mission. This ambitious investment underscores the country’s commitment to harnessing space technology for socioeconomic progress and enhancing interaction capabilities. The ground station is expected to play a crucial role in tracking and managing the operations of Zambia’s first satellite, which aims to improve agricultural monitoring, disaster management, and telecommunications across the region. As Zambia joins the ranks of emerging space-faring nations, this achievement not only marks a pivotal step in its technological advancement but also highlights the growing importance of satellite infrastructure in addressing local challenges and fostering regional collaboration in the quest for innovation. Technical Capabilities of the New Satellite ground Station
The newly completed satellite ground station in Zambia showcases an array of advanced technical capabilities designed to enhance communication and data transmission for both commercial and governmental use. This facility is equipped with high-performance antennas that can support multiple frequency bands, allowing for seamless connectivity and robust satellite tracking. Key features of the ground station include:
- Real-time Data Processing: Capable of processing vast amounts of satellite data in real time.
- Multi-mission Support: Designed to facilitate various satellite missions ranging from Earth observation to telecommunications.
- Resilient Infrastructure: Built to withstand adverse weather conditions,ensuring reliable operation year-round.
Moreover,the ground station is integrated with cutting-edge software that enhances operational efficiency and user interface intuitiveness. The technology enables remote monitoring and control of satellite capabilities, significantly reducing downtime and operational costs. Below is a quick overview of the key specifications:
Specification | Detail |
---|---|
Antenna Diameter | 7.3 meters |
Frequency Bands | L, Ku, and Ka bands |
Data Rate | Up to 1 Gbps |
Operational Altitude | 1,200 meters above sea level |
